The Sopranos has won numerous awards, including 21 Primetime Emmy Awards and five Golden Globe Awards. The show has also been recognized for its cultural significance, with the Library of Congress adding it to the National Film Registry in 2013. The Sopranos, created by David Chase, is widely regarded as one of the greatest television series of all time. The show premiered in 1999 and ran for six seasons, concluding in 2007. Developed by HBO, The Sopranos is a drama series that follows the life of Tony Soprano, a New Jersey mob boss, as he navigates the challenges of leading a criminal organization while dealing with personal and family issues.
For 17 years, fans have debated: Does Tony die? Is the cut just a representation of his eternal anxiety? David Chase has remained maddeningly ambiguous. But the beauty of owning the complete series is that you can rewatch the final sequence with fresh eyes. Every time, you see something new. A look from Carmela. The suspicious man in the Members Only jacket. The onion rings.
